Hewlett-Packard this month laid off about 100 employees in Omaha, Neb., as part of a corporate restructuring plan announced in May 2012. The workers were notified Nov. 4 and the layoffs were effective immediately.
The workers were part of the firm's Personal and Printing Systems division. The company declined to say what the workers' roles were and would not say how many people HP employs in Omaha. HP said its sole Nebraska location is at 10810 Farnam Drive, in the Old Mill area.
